Does Java support run-time polymorphism?
- Java supports run-time polymorphism by dynamically dispatching methods at run time through method overriding. For this type of polymorphism, method invocations are resolved at run time by the JVM and not at the compile time. Since the run-time polymorphism occurs dynamically, it is also called dynamic polymorphism or late binding.
What is the difference between compiler and run-time polymorphism?
- Differences Between Compile-time and Run-time Polymorphism Method overloading occurs at Compile-time whereas method overriding occurs at Run-time. Method overloading occurs when the type signatures of the two methods are different whereas method overriding occurs only when the type signatures of the two methods are the same.
